Lay Mission Forum (LMF)

The Lay Mission Forum, begun in 1992, was a gathering of lay missioners and directors of lay mission groups that met at the USCMA conference each year. The Forum came out of a felt need to give voice to lay people in mission.

The Forum gathering provided an opportunity for networking, updating, and discussing trends in lay mission as well as issues and projects of interest to participants. The LMF also included a report on lay mission activity done by the Catholic Network of Volunteer Service.

Several projects resulted from the discussions within the Lay Mission Forum:

Collaborative Formation Gathering  (CFG)
This is a collaborative effort of foreign mission-sending lay programs in the eastern U.S. to share part of candidate formation.

"Gathering the Fragments"
  (.PDF file)
A survey of components for the formation of international lay missioners, sponsored by the Catholic Network of Volunteer Service,  U.S. Catholic Mission Association and the St. Vincent Pallotti Center.

"Pre-Departure Cultural Training for Missioners"   (.PDF file)
A follow-up study to "Gathering the Fragments."

"Training in the Intercultural Development Inventory"
The IDI is a statistically reliable, valid measure of intercultural sensitivity. USCMA along with CNVS and The Pallotti Center sponsored people to be trained to administer and score the IDI. They are available to work with groups.
